The reductive coupling of arenes is one of the most important methods for preparing polyarenes. A number of methods have been used, but the most widely used is that developed by Yamamoto [92] using bis(cyclooctadiene)nickel(0) (Ni(COD)2) and 2,2 -bipyridyl as illustrated in Scheme 6.14 for the synthesis of a polyfluorene 73 [93],... [Pg.229]

FIGURE 47.14. The Yamamoto route to polyfluorene based copolymers nickel mediated coupling of 2,7-dibromo-9,9-dialkyl fluorene and various dibromoarenes. [Pg.772]
